Hello guys, I am new to splunk and I am trying to input data from a perl script.

Script is very simple, a helloworld.pl that prints "timestamp hello world". (running the script from command line output the correct string...

I have already added the script to splunk/bin/scripts and created a script data input configuration on the UI (generic_single_line results). When searching for data though i get a No results found. / 0 events.

Any help on what I am missing?

Hi lemmerich,

try running your script from the CLI

$SPLUNK_HOME/bin/splunk cmd $SPLUNK_HOME/bin/scripts/helloworld.pl 

and see what happens. Next check index=_internal sourcetype=splunkd for any message related to helloworld.pl. Check the inputs.conf and verify the index setting for your script and search the index over all time.
